Expert companies do not count on a single strategy. Instead, they use a multi-faceted approach to build a varied and natural-looking backlink profile. A few of the most common methods include:
Guest Posting: Creating top quality, useful articles for third-party blogs in exchange for a link back to the client's website.Digital PR: Creating relevant stories or data-driven studies that bring in points out from significant news outlets and high-authority publications.The Skyscraper Technique: Identifying popular material in a specific niche, creating a considerably better variation, and reaching out to those who linked to the original to suggest the new link.Broken [Link Building Agency Europe](https://hedgedoc.eclair.ec-lyon.fr/s/3ZFyMFYW-) Building: Finding dead links on pertinent websites and using a working link to a similar page on the customer's website as a replacement.Resource Page Link Building: Getting a customer's site listed on "Helpful Resources" or "Tools of the Trade" pages within their market.Unlinked Brand Mentions: Monitoring the web for instances where a brand name is discussed however not connected, then reaching out to request the addition of a link.Key Metrics for Evaluating Link Quality
Not all links are produced equal. A trustworthy agency focuses on quality over amount. To identify between a useful link and a possibly harmful one, agencies and clients utilize specific metrics.
Necessary Evaluation MetricsMetricMeaningImportanceDomain Authority (DA/DR)A rating (0-100) anticipating a website's ranking strength.High: Indicates the general "power" of the link source.SignificanceHow closely the linking site's niche aligns with the customer's.Important: Irrelevant links can trigger search engine warnings.Organic TrafficThe quantity of regular monthly visitors the connecting website gets.High: Links from "dead" websites provide little to no SEO value.Anchor TextThe clickable text utilized in the hyperlink.Medium: Must be natural and diversified to avoid charges.Connect PlacementWhere the link sits (e.g., within the body text vs. footer).High: Contextual links within the body bring the most weight.Determining a High-Quality Agency (The Checklist)

It is appealing for companies to buy "500 backlinks for ₤ 50" from marketplaces. Nevertheless, these services practically generally utilize automatic spam. Browse engines like Google have actually ended up being extremely sophisticated at spotting unnatural link patterns.

A single high-authority link from a trustworthy industry journal is worth considerably more than countless low-quality comments or forum links. Furthermore, recuperating from a manual action or a Penguin-related algorithmic penalty can take months or years, typically costing more than the preliminary "cost savings" provided by low-cost services.

3. What is the distinction between "Dofollow" and "Nofollow" links?
A "Dofollow" link passes "link juice" or authority to the destination website, straight affecting SEO. A "Nofollow" link tells online search engine not to pass authority. While Nofollow links don't straight improve rankings, they are essential for a natural-looking link profile and can drive referral traffic.

5. What are "Toxic Links"?
Toxic links are backlinks originating from spammy, malicious, or irrelevant websites. If a website has too numerous poisonous links, it might be punished. Expert companies typically carry out "link audits" to recognize and disavow these hazardous links.
